ADZU Masscom to get boost with Newsroom Construction

The Department of Mass Communication under the School of Liberal Arts will soon get new facilities for the upcoming school year.

This after ADZU and the Cesar C. Climaco Fundacion has entered into a Memorandum of Agreement for the latter to undertake construction of a ‘simulated newsroom’ for use of masscom students.

The newsroom will feature state-of-the-art amenities of a typical working newsroom where students will get the feel of working in it during their journalism classes.

The newsroom will be housed at the present faculty workroom of the Department.
Faculty room reverts to its old site at the photography workplace in the LRC 3rd floor.

The MOA was entered into by ADZU President Fr. Antonio F. Moreno, SJ and Zamboanga City 1st District Rep. Maria Isabelle Climaco-Salazar, the niece of the late Mayor Cesar C. Climaco.

The newsroom is scheduled for completion by June 2010 in time for the opening of classes.
